Equipped with a 4L80 automatic transmission and a Ford 9-inch rear end. Long Description: Nicknamed "REDefined," this award-winning custom 1956 Chevrolet 3100 pickup was built by Sic Chops. It is powered by a Don Hardy LSA engine boasting a Holly EFI and Whipple supercharger that collectively generates 850hp with 752 ft/lbs of torque. The engine is paired with a 4L80 automatic transmission and a Ford 9-inch rear end featuring 3.73 gears. Stopping power comes from Baer disc brakes on all four corners. The custom BASF Glasurit red exterior is equipped with deleted handles, trim and emblems, as well as a 1.5-inch chop, pancaked hood, frenched headlights and Cameo taillights. The custom bed floor is finished in marble acrylic. The Ron Mangus-created interior features a custom dash with Dakota Digital gauges, a Vintage Air system, a Colorado steering wheel on an Ididit steering column and a KICKER IQI system. This pickup emerged as a finalist for the AL Slonaker Award at the Grand National Roadster Show, claimed the title of Outstanding Truck at the 2022 Sacrament Autorama, was showcased at Goodguys events and secured a position among the Top 50 finalists at the 2023 Barrett-Jackson Cup in Scottsdale, AZ.
